Output fecdcac160740286597517c45995468db084aad8719165c03b9a891779a28d86:52

value
524762
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0bfb04e2cc8e26095aee10f7bce40b00aa05832a OP_EQUAL
address
32nN4mN9iehiDP3RQckivevNW9FpRgHt9o
transaction
fecdcac160740286597517c45995468db084aad8719165c03b9a891779a28d86
spent
true